So this book started off in the first part, mildly disturbing and confusing but it had potential. It had me interested but than it quickly fell off from there and the second part was just gross and a slog to get through with the final part being mildly interesting but boring at the same time with a unsatisfying ending 

So my initial warning is don't go into this expecting to like any of the characters and wanting consistency.There were things I felt the author set up that didn't go anywhere

I kind of get the thematic points the author was trying to go for but it ultimately fell flat for me.

A fictional commentary about the taboo of mental healthcare, male parental “love,” marital rape and the marginalization of women in South Korea. Sad, jolting, haunting, and triggering. For me, as a Korean woman living outside that system, it’s also an enraging mind f***.

A thoughtful, incredibly depressing novel about a mentally ill woman's abuse at the hands of her family after she decides to become a vegetarian. Translated from Korean, this novel switches between the vivid and the matter-of-fact masterfully. I was not taken by the literary style, but that may be a side-effect of translation, and the book is undeniably very powerful.
